AI Summary
- Recognizes February 1, 2022, as National Freedom Day in the Georgia House of Representatives, commemorating President Lincoln's signing of the Thirteenth Amendment joint resolution on February 1, 1865
- Honors Major Richard Robert Wright Sr., who was emancipated on February 1, 1865, and later became the founding president of Georgia State Industrial College for Colored Youth (now Savannah State University)
- Notes that Major Wright Sr. championed the creation of National Freedom Day, which President Harry S. Truman signed into law on June 30, 1948, designating each February 1 as the observance
- Affirms the celebration of freedom as inclusive of all people regardless of race, gender, sexual orientation, language, immigrant status, and national origin, and calls for rededication to fighting modern forms of slavery such as human trafficking
- Directs the Clerk of the House of Representatives to distribute copies of the resolution to the public and the press
